As extreme heat and shifting weather patterns become usual news, the idea of bringing a lighter, cleaner air flow directly from the sky isn’t science fiction—it’s practical. A skywell isn’t a window into the heavens, but a smart engineering solution that channels and temperatures outdoor air, cooling indoor spaces naturally without heavy mechanical systems. In a time when energy efficiency and wellness drive household decisions, this technology is quietly shifting expectations.
Beyond climate, the trend reflects a broader movement toward passive wellness design. Homeowners seek quiet, long-term comfort without noise, clutter, or high maintenance. The skywell aligns with this—blending into architectural aesthetics while delivering tangible relief. Modern designs are engineered for minimal noise, often quieter than typical bedroom fans—hardly noticeable during sleep or conversation.A skywell system typically channels air through underground intake shafts, drawing in cooler, cleaner outdoor air that passes through natural filtration and temperature moderation before entering living spaces. Unlike traditional HVAC or window AC units, skywells use passive solar-driven airflow and integrated filtration, reducing reliance on mechanical cooling.
